Job Description
Nowadays we can find Li-ion batteries not only in a great variety of electronic devices, but also in vehicles, and soon in large scale power systems. This makes the understanding of the devices in charge of handling the charge and discharge of the batteries increasingly relevant. The goal of this work is to investigate the available technologies in bidirectional DC-DC converters for battery managements, and their implementation for dynamical simulation in Matlab/Simulink together with the associated controllers.
